Career path
| Career Roles in Logistics & Transport Management (UK) | Description |
|---|---|
| Logistics Manager (Supply Chain, Operations) | Oversee the efficient flow of goods, managing warehousing, transportation, and inventory. High demand in e-commerce and manufacturing. |
| Transport Planner (Freight, Distribution, Scheduling) | Optimize transport routes, schedules, and resources, ensuring timely and cost-effective delivery. Crucial for both national and international logistics. |
| Supply Chain Analyst (Data, Forecasting, Optimization) | Analyze supply chain data to identify areas for improvement, forecast demand, and optimize processes. Growing demand for data-driven decision making. |
| International Freight Forwarder (Global Logistics, Import/Export) | Manage the international movement of goods, coordinating customs clearance, documentation, and transportation across borders. Essential for global trade. |
| Warehouse Manager (Inventory, Operations, Efficiency) | Oversee warehouse operations, managing staff, inventory control, and optimizing space utilization. Significant role in the logistics ecosystem. |
